TL;DR

  • 16–17 April 2024 symposium at NATO Headquarters with over 200 industry and government representatives addressed maritime challenges
  • Digital Ocean initiative seeks to enhance maritime situational awareness from seabed to space and protect critical undersea infrastructure
  • NATO established a Maritime Centre within MARCOM in the United Kingdom and a Critical Undersea Infrastructure Coordination Cell at NATO Headquarters in Brussels
